Nathalie Moellhausen (born December 1, 1985 in Milan ) is a Brazilian - Italian sword fencer .

successes

Nathalie Moellhausen is the daughter of a Brazilian and a German-Italian and therefore has both Brazilian and Italian citizenship. At the age of 18, she joined the Centro Sportivo dell'Aeronautica Militare of the Italian Air Force .

Under the Italian flag, winning the 2009 World Cup in Antalya with the team was their greatest success. In addition, she won the individual World Championships in Paris in 2010 and bronze with the team in Catania in 2011 . She had already become European champion with the team in Gent in 2007 , followed by silver in Leipzig in 2009 . In 2011 she won the bronze medal in Sheffield . At the 2012 Olympic Games in London , she was only used in the team competition and took seventh place with the Italian team. After the games, she took a break from competition in order to concentrate more on her career outside of sports.

In January 2014, she announced her comeback under the Brazilian flag. Since the Brazilian federation did not have an epee fencer in the top 100 of the world rankings at the time, Moellhausen promised great opportunities to take part in the 2016 Olympic Games in Rio de Janeiro . She also succeeded in qualifying and reached the quarter-finals in the individual games. Before that, she had won bronze in singles and with the team at the 2015 Pan-American Games in Toronto , among other things , and in the same year she was the Pan-American champion in singles in Santiago de Chile . At the Pan American Championships, further medal wins followed from 2016 to 2019. Moellhausen achieved the greatest success of her career in 2019 at the World Championships in Budapest when she won the title after beating Lin Sheng in the final 13:12 . Shortly thereafter, she secured bronze at the Pan American Games in Lima .

Moellhausen is married to an Italian. She studied philosophy at the Sorbonne in Paris.
